JOB OVERVIEW:

Assist room attendants on assigned floors; collect dirty linens and transport to laundry area, deliver fresh linens to room attendant carts throughout the day. May assist with stripping linens from room and/or the cleaning of public areas. Deliver and retrieve items requested by guests and housekeeping staff. The hourly pay rate for this role is $17.75. DUTIES AND RESPONSIBLITIES:

  • Assist room attendants with heavy items such as mattresses and linens.Deliver linens and other supplies to room attendants.
  • Remove all dirty linen from assigned Room Attendants’ carts and closets and transport to laundry.
  • Maintain cleanliness and organization of floor closets and vending areas; remove trash, wipe down shelves/counters; sweep and wax floor, remove non-floor closet items and store in appropriate areas.
  • Respond to guests’ requests such as delivery of housekeeping supplies (e.g. linens, cots, etc.) in a timely and efficient manner.
  • Clean other designated areas such as public restrooms, fixtures, vending areas, storage areas, and other public areas for assigned floors.
  • Report to supervisor needed repairs or unsafe conditions.
  • Respond to guest complaints and ensure corrective action is taken to achieve complete guest satisfaction.
  • Monitor and control supplies and amenities and minimize waste within all areas of housekeeping.
  • Promote teamwork and quality service through daily communication and coordination with other departments.
  • May collect newspaper and other items for recycling.
  • May regularly assist with deep cleaning projects.
  • May assist with other duties as assigned.

Qualifications and Requirements:

Basic reading, writing, and math skills.Some housekeeping experience and ability to speak English preferred.

This job requires ability to perform the following:

  • Carrying or lifting items weighing up to 75 pounds and pushing and or pulling items up to 300 pounds
  • Frequently standing up and moving about the facility
  • Frequently handling objects and equipment to maintain the facility
  • Frequently bending, stooping, and kneeling,

Other:

  • May be required to drive in the performance of duties
  • Communication skills are utilized a significant amount of time when interacting with guests and employees.
  • Reading and writing abilities are utilized often when reading assignments and completing checklists.
  • May be required to work nights, weekends, and/or holidays.

Work Area: Housekeeping areas, guest corridors, service elevators
